Interrogating the ideas and systems shaping society and the planet. Broadcasting from Melbourne, we explore Australian and global politics, economics, and the forces shaping our world. With backgrounds in renewable energy, finance, and politics, we attempt to bring informed, thoughtful commentary to complex issues. If you care about governance, wealth inequality, corruption, environmental decline, and the concept of progress, you might enjoy this podcast.
